Transaction 8386e3976f7b7b68ffe440ecb72bba26f012231979aea9c4333c16dfa96185a6
1 Input
1 Output
-
8386e3976f7b7b68ffe440ecb72bba26f012231979aea9c4333c16dfa96185a6:0
- value
- 50232545
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 228066638ea71107cf349cf08a41b1a950705d6f OP_EQUALVERIFY OP_CHECKSIG
- address
- 149RnueF6yiSS4fAsFrttEdpKddQGUMny2